What should the operators monitor during a fault situation?

During a fault situation, operators should primarily focus on monitoring the current flow. This is crucial because a fault typically leads to an abnormal increase in current levels, which can signify short circuits or other issues within the electrical system. Accurately assessing current flow allows operators to quickly identify the severity of the fault, take necessary actions to isolate the faulted section, and implement appropriate protective measures to prevent further damage to equipment or the grid.

Current flow monitoring is essential for ensuring safety and reliability in electrical operations. It informs operators when to trigger circuit breakers or other protective devices to disconnect the affected area from the grid, thereby stabilizing the system and minimizing the risk of widespread outages or equipment failures.

While monitoring voltage levels, weather conditions, and power demand are also important aspects of overall grid management, they are not as immediately critical during a fault situation as current flow. The rapid changes in current during faults are the primary indicators that guides operators' actions.
